Projects

A collection of projects I've worked on, ranging from web development to machine learning.

Fraud Detection Visualizer

Featured

Interactive machine learning visualizer for credit card fraud detection. Implements clustering (MST-based), decision stumps, and AdaBoost boosting algorithm with real-time training visualization.

Next.jsTypeScriptMachine LearningCanvas API

Portfolio Website

Featured

A modern, responsive portfolio website built with Next.js, TypeScript, and Tailwind CSS. Features dark mode, MDX support, and optimized performance.

Next.jsTypeScriptTailwind CSSMDX

BreathWatch

Featured

A health monitoring application focused on respiratory tracking and analysis.

ReactTypeScriptHealth APIs

Seam Carver

Featured

Content-aware image resizing algorithm implementation that preserves important image features while resizing. Uses dual-gradient energy function and dynamic programming to find and remove minimum energy seams. Includes interactive web visualizer.

JavaTypeScriptNext.jsImage ProcessingAlgorithms